Exceptional Pair of Extra-Large Provincial Benches

Hutton-Clarke Antiques is pleased to offer this rare and impressive pair of exceptionally large late 19th-century benches, dating to circa 1890.
Unusually generous in scale, these benches feature wonderfully deep seats, making them both highly practical and visually striking. The tops are crafted in solid pine, displaying a lovely mellow blond colour with attractive natural grain and honest wear commensurate with age. The bases are constructed in solid oak, providing excellent strength and stability, with simple provincial lines that complement the substantial proportions.
Their rare extra-large size makes them particularly desirable — ideal for farmhouse kitchens, large dining spaces, commercial interiors, or statement hall seating.
